1. 缩进:
- 使用四个空格进行缩进。这是 PostgreSQL 社区通用的缩进风格。
2. 关键字大小写:
- 使用大写字母表示 SQL 关键字,例如 SELECT, FROM, WHERE,以提高可读性。
3. 标识符大小写:
- 使用小写字母和下划线表示数据库对象(表、列、索引等),例如 my_table_name。
4. 括号:
- 在 SQL 查询中,将关键字和标识符括在括号中,以提高可读性。
5. 对齐:
- 对齐相似的元素,例如 SELECT 语句的列名。
6. 注释:
- 使用注释解释代码的目的、逻辑或关键步骤。
7. SQL 查询的格式:
- 在多行 SQL 查询中,将关键字放在新的一行,以提高可读性。
- 使用缩进来表示逻辑结构。
8. 函数和过程的格式:
- 在 PL/pgSQL 中,使用 BEGIN...END 结构表示代码块。
- 保持函数和存储过程的清晰输入和输出。
9. 一致性:
- 保持代码的一致性,遵循相同的代码风格。
10. 避免过长的行:
- 尽量避免单行代码太长,如果必须分行,请确保代码的可读性。
以下是一个简单的 SQL 查询的格式化示例:
SELECT
column1,
column2,
column3
FROM
my_table
WHERE
condition1
AND condition2;
这只是一个基本示例,实际的格式化可能因团队规范或项目要求而有所不同。在具体项目中,请确保了解并遵循所采用的规范。
转载请注明出处:http://www.zyzy.cn/article/detail/8908/PostgreSQL